Understanding the Rules: A Quick Refresher

Before we dive into the specifics of today's June 3rd puzzle, let's quickly recap the rules. You're given seven letters, one of which must be included in every word you create. The goal is to find as many words as possible, with longer words earning you more points. Finding the "Queen Bee" – the longest possible word – is the ultimate victory!

Mastering the NYT Spelling Bee: Tips for Future Puzzles

Solving the NYT Spelling Bee is a skill that improves with practice. Here are some general tips to help you conquer future puzzles:

  • Consistent Practice: The more you play, the better you become at recognizing word patterns and letter combinations.
  • Expand Your Vocabulary: Improving your vocabulary directly translates to better performance in the Spelling Bee.
  • Learn Root Words and Affixes: Understanding root words and common prefixes and suffixes significantly expands your word-finding ability.
